In the ETF industry, Direxion is running the same front office playbook. The leveraged and inverse ETF pioneer is doubling down on its connection with the New York Stock Exchange (NYSE) to build its own dream team.

The Starting Lineup

It all started at the top with the search for a proverbial point guard. In the end, it was Douglas Yones who was tapped to become Direxion’s Chief Executive Officer in late 2024. Yones brought with him over a decade of leadership from his time as Head of Exchange Traded Products at the NYSE.

“Doug’s history of delivering innovative ideas and valuable insights in the capital markets was a major reason for bringing him aboard, and Direxion is delighted to welcome him to the team,” said Michael Rafferty, CEO of Rafferty Holdings (Direxion’s parent company) at the time of the hire.
